[0037] The system is designed using Visual C++ as a tool.
[0038] 1. Image acquisition
[0039]The captureDlg() class realizes the function of obtaining the pictures of diseases and insects in real time from the camera, and the function of OpenBMPFile(const CStringFilePath) realizes the function of opening the existing pictures of diseases and insects. CopyScreenToBitmap(LPRECT lpRect, const char*filename) in the captureDlg class saves the picture captured by the camera into a BMP picture named filename. OpenBMPFile(const CString FilePath) opens the picture whose path name is FilePath, and can judge whether the picture is damaged or whether it meets the format requirements. The BMPDraw(CDC*pDC, int x1, int y1, int x2, int y2) function displays the picture in the corresponding control.
